The lighting of the Olympic Cauldron in the Atlanta Olympics of 1996 was a very emotional moment. The surprise guest who light the cauldron was Muhammad Ali, the boxer who suffers from Parkinson's disease. Ali holds up the torch proudly with one hand, and his other hand shaking slightly. He walks up to light the material which will be brought up the cauldron. It was an emotional, teary-eyed moment watching the flame slowly travel up and burst the cauldron with a memorable flame.
